Summary of the Introduced Bill

HB 1321 -- Neighborhood Improvement Districts

Sponsor:  Schaaf

This bill states that bonds issued for neighborhood improvement
districts after August 28, 2004, cannot be issued for a term
longer than the useful life of the improvement for which the
bonds are being issued.  The useful life of the project will be
determined by the project supervisor.

The bill also requires that any proposed improvement will include
provisions for its maintenance.  The bill requires that the city
or county enter into an agreement with the district regarding the
apportionment of the maintenance costs.

In the event that any parcel of property within the district is
divided into more than one parcel after the final costs of the
improvement are apportioned, all remaining costs assessed to the
original parcel will be recalculated and divided proportionally
to each of the parcels that result from the division.  No parcel
of property which has had its assessment paid in full can be
reassessed or have its initial assessment changed.
